最新文章
|
知識管理交流
→『 技術文檔交流 』
本版文數:9486 今日文數:4056
|
之前項目中是通過wkhtmltopdf渲染web頁面生成的pdf文件,這個方案一直不是很穩定,并且在不同的場景樣式也常不一樣,老需要調整。今天研究了一下C#直接生成PDF的方案,還是比較簡單的,整體方案如下:通過WPF庫生成XPS文件通過PdfSharp將XPS文件轉成PDF文件首先看一下生成xps文件的代碼,代碼如下...
|
免費組件html轉pdf背景我們在公司可能遇到一些文件轉pdf的場景,這里主要講述html轉pdf。通常在C#里面有很多html轉pdf的組件,我們采用第三方的組件,比如iTextSharp,aspose等,但是有些組件用起來復雜,需要很多配置,而且在轉換出來之后可能出現排版不正確的場景。下面主要介紹select.Ht...
|
通過Url地址或者html內容生成到PDF文件,并部署到IIS,轉換內容不支持Webpack構建的前端項目。這里使用的是TuesPechkin,引用下面2個Nuget包封裝簡單工具類///<summary>///html轉pdf幫助類///</summary>publicstaticclassHtmlToPdfHelp...
|
1、需求前段時間有個需求,要求把網頁生成pdf,找了各種插件,才決定使用這個TuesPechkin,這個是后臺采用C#代碼進行生成。2、做法我要做的是一個比較簡單的頁面,采用MVC綁定,數據動態加載,頁面上給個按鈕,點擊后請求后臺接口,便可以生成pdf文件了。3、實現方式引入兩個相關DLL,TuesPechkin.Wk...
|
將html文本或者html網頁生成pdf,我常用的2種方式:TuesPechkin,wkhtmltopdf。一、使用TuesPechkin轉pdf首先引用TuesPechkin.dll,我使用的是1.0.3,也可以使用最新穩定版:///<summary>///將網頁轉為pdf文件///</summary>///<par...
|
前言最近,客戶有個需求過來,Web端無預覽打印,美其名曰:快捷打印。當時第一反應就是找插件,拿來主義永遠不過時。找了一圈發現,免費的有限制,沒限制的需要收費(LODOP真的好用)。說來就是一個簡單的無預覽打印,收費的諸多功能都無用武之地,總的來說性價比很低,所以就打算自己琢磨著寫一個算了。剛開始總是糾結在Web端去實現...
|
語法:CAST(expressionASdata_type)參數說明:expression:任何有效的SQServer表達式。AS:用于分隔兩個參數,在AS之前的是要處理的數據,在AS之后是要轉換的數據類型。data_type:目標系統所提供的數據類型,包括bigint和sql_variant,不能使用用戶定義的數據類...
|
在Javascript中,XMLHttpRequest是客戶端的一個API,它為瀏覽器與服務器通信提供了一個便捷通道。現代瀏覽器都支持XMLHttpRequestAPI,如IE7+、Firefox、Chrome、Safari和Opera。創建XMLHttpRequest對象XMLHttpRequest用于在后臺與服務器...
|
集中化的中心網絡服務幫助數十億人進入互聯網并創造了穩定、強大的基礎設施,讓信息、社交、購物、游戲都只需要一個指令。同時,這些龐然大物在提供服務的時候又形成了絕對的壟斷,它們是規則的設立者、利益的絕對收割者。面對網絡壟斷的困境,Web3應運而生。Web3不是一個由大型技術公司壟斷的網絡,而是去中心化網絡,由其用戶創建、運...
![]() |
資源名稱:Three.js企業3D可視化實戰項目WEBGL系統體系課程資源簡介:Three.js企業3D可視化實戰項目WEBGL系統體系課程。鏈接:點擊獲取關鍵詞:#學習#知識
|
sqlserver實現日期部分縮寫yearyy,yyyyquarterqq,qmonthmm,mdayofyeardy,ydaydd,dweekwk,wwweekdaydwhourhhminutemi,nsecondss,smillisecondms/**//*計算今天是星期幾*/selectdatename(week...
|
sql2005創建存儲過程導出數據inset插入語句-如何導出數據存儲過程代碼如下圖:createPROCEDURE[dbo].[Proc_Generateinsert]@tablenameSYSNAME,@filterNVARCHAR(500),@OrderNVARCHAR(500)ASDECLARE@columnV...
|
瀏覽器將數據轉為excel格式下載是一個非常常見的需求,一直一來我都是選sheejs的js-xlsx。作為一個老牌并且兼容性超強,支持格式,支持的規范超多,還持續在維護的excel庫,作為首選當然理所當然。新需求一切的使用都非常的正常,直到最近需要對excel的樣式進行編輯,當時心想這么簡單的需求,還不簡單,查查api...
|
這篇文章搜集整理自@Junehck師傅的Github,記錄了他在實戰中遇到的各種WAF攔截SQL注入的場景和繞過姿勢,文章并不是完整的,僅記錄了Bypass部分。https://github.com/Junehck/SQL-injection-bypass0x01%00繞過WAF輸入一個單引號頁面報錯首先閉合,這里用%...
|
input元素根據輸入內容自動適應寬度參考代碼參考代碼如下:<!DOCTYPEhtml><html><head><metacharset="UTF-8"><metaname="viewport"content="width=device-width,initial-sc...
|
ExcelJS讀取,操作并寫入電子表格數據和樣式到XLSX和JSON文件。一個Excel電子表格文件逆向工程項目。安裝npminstallexceljs新的功能!重大版本更改-主要的ExcelJS接口已從基于流的API遷移到異步迭代器,從而使代碼更簡潔。雖然技術上是一個突破性的變化,但大多數API都沒有變化,詳細信息請...
|
你是否曾在select查詢中看到過where1=1條件。我在許多不同的查詢和許多SQL引擎中都有看過。這條件顯然意味著whereTRUE,所以它只是返回與沒有where子句時相同的查詢結果。此外,由于查詢優化器幾乎肯定會刪除它,因此對查詢執行時間沒有影響。那么,where1=1的作用是什么?這就是我們今天要在這里回答的...
|
SQL行轉列現有一張表,表字段有學生姓名、學習科目、科目成績,現想用SQL查詢顯示每個學生的姓名、科目及科目的分數,學生姓名縱向展示為一列,科目展示為一行,下顯示學生對應科目的成績。學生成績信息表如下:查詢顯示表格如下:實現SQL:selectNAME,SUM(CASEWHENkm=fromstudentGROUPBY...
|
這篇文章主要介紹了C#對稱加密(AES加密)每次生成的結果都不同的實現思路和代碼實例,每次解密時從密文中截取前16位,這就是實現隨機的奧秘,本文同時給出了實現代碼,需要的朋友可以參考下。思路:使用隨機向量,把隨機向量放入密文中,每次解密時從密文中截取前16位,其實就是我們之前加密的隨機向量。代碼:publicstati...
|
一直不理解,為什么要計算兩個字符串的相似度呢。什么叫做兩個字符串的相似度。經常看別人的博客,碰到比較牛的人,然后就翻了翻,終于找到了比較全面的答案和為什么要計算字符串相似度的解釋。因為搜索引擎要把通過爬蟲抓取的頁面給記錄下來,那么除了通過記錄url是否被訪問過之外,還可以這樣,比較兩個頁面的相似度,因為不同的url中可...
|
作者等框架使用.接下來給大家分享幾個圖表案例:餅圖:百分比:熱力圖:雙柱圖:如果大家感興趣的話可以參考一下github地址:https://github.com/frappe/charts
|
基于.Net開發的SQLServer數據庫Excel/Word/pdf/html導入導出的開源項目在項目開發過程中,我們經常碰到從數據庫導入導出的需求,雖然這樣的功能不是很復雜,但是往往我們都會碰到一些問題。比如導入的Excel格式問題、Excetl中圖片導入問題,導出的需求為了方便客戶查看,會面臨更多個性化的需求,為...
|
參照一個老牌的教務管理系統功能,里面成績分析做的不錯,用c#sqlite+做了部分分析功能。環境win7+framework4.0+sqlite使用說明1.左側導入模塊,新建考試名稱,選擇考試名稱,使用給定excel導入模版導入(模版科目名可修改,科目數量不能超過10個)2.科目統計中是分數段統計,需要在系統管理中設定...
|
資源名稱:NestJS入門到實戰前端必學服務端新趨勢
資源簡介:NestJS在構建高效且可擴展的Node.js服務器端應用程序方面別具優勢,越來越多的團隊在大型Node.js服務端項目中使用NestJS,非常值得前端學習。本課程是站內首門講解NestJS的實戰課,你將在Brian老師的帶領下,順滑地進入服務端開發...
|